Effect of Planting Dates and Mineral Fertilization Levels on Growth Characteristics and Grain Quality of Some Bread Wheat Varieties

Abstract
Two field experiments were conducted at a private Farm in Abu Zekry Village, Miniat El-Nasr District, Dakahlia Governorate, Egypt, during 2021/2022 seasons and 2022/2023 to study the response of three wheat cultivars (Giza 171, Sids 14, and Misr 1) to NPK fertilizers levels under different planting dates conditions to face climate changes. The field experiment was carried out in split-split plots system in a randomized complete block design in three replications. Planting wheat on 20th December produced plant height, total chlorophylls, area of the flag leaf and the number of days that can be used to reach 50% heading. The highest number of days till 50% heading, area of the flag leaf, total chlorophylls, and height of the plant. While, Sids 14 cultivar was exceeded in the percentages of grains that contain crude protein and potassium. The greatest plant height, number of days until 50% heading, area of the flag leaf, and total chlorophylls, percentages of cereals that contain crude protein and potassium were achieved by raising the amount of NPK fertilizer to 100 kg N + 60.0 kg P2O5 + 30.0 K2O/fed. From obtained results of this study and in light of the climate changes that the whole world is witnessing, as well as Egypt, Under the environmental circumstances of Miniat El-Nasr District, Dakahlia Governorate, Egypt, it is possible to induce maximum development and productivity by planting Giza 171/Misr 1 cultivars on December 20th and fertilizing with 100 kg N + 60.0 kg P2O5 + 30.0 K2O/fed.
